Register spsupp*.dll during installation
This registers SharePoint integration libraries using regsvr.exe.
Both 32-bit and 64-bit libraries are registered; registration of
LOSPSupport.OpenDocuments is unconditional.
This introduces a new hidden MSI feature, which is disabled for
installation: gm_SharePointSupport_SubstMSO. When installed, it
registers SharePoint.OpenDocuments class in registry, thus
overriding registration of this component by MS Office, allowing
LibreOffice to serve as MS Office replacement working in IE with
SharePoint. To install the feature, either a transform is needed
setting the feature's level <= 100, or a command line:
msiexec path-to-msi ADDLOCAL=gm_SharePointSupport_SubstMSO
